Настройки кластера Elasticsearch
elasticsearch logoElasticsearch
При работе администратором баз данных понимание того, как управлять кластером, является одним из наиболее важных моментов.
Elasticsearch: Translog
elasticsearch logoElasticsearch
Изменения в Lucene сохраняются на диске только во время фиксации Lucene, которая является относительно дорогой операцией и поэтому не может выполняться после каждой операции индексирования или удаления. Изменения, произошедшие после одной фиксации и до другой, будут удалены из индекса Lucene в случае
OpenSearch: Кросс-кластерный поиск
OpenSearch logoOpenSearch
В этой статье мы познакомимся с функциями Кросс-кластерный поиск OpenSearch (CCS, Cross Cluster Search).
Elasticsearch: Ребалансировка кластера (Одновременный ребалансинг)
elasticsearch logoElasticsearch
Параметр Одновременный ребалансинг (concurrent rebalance) определяет максимальное количество шардов, которые кластер может перемещать для ребалансировки распределения потребности в дисковом пространстве между узлами в каждый момент времени.
Медленный поиск в узлах OpenSearch: Причины и способы устранения
OpenSearch logoOpenSearch
Медленный поиск может стать узким местом и привести к образованию очереди ожидания.
OpenSearch: Высокое время индексации
OpenSearch logoOpenSearch
Во время индексирования OpenSearch с высоким временем индексирования накапливает документы в памяти, а затем записывает их на диск, чтобы создать новый сегмент lucene. Создание большого количества сегментов неэффективно, поэтому существует отдельный процесс слияния, который объединяет небольшие сегменты
Перебалансировка OpenSearch
OpenSearch logoOpenSearch
Ребалансировка кластера - это процесс, с помощью которого кластер OpenSearch распределяет данные между узлами. В частности, речь идет о перемещении существующих шейдов данных на другой узел для улучшения баланса между узлами (в отличие от распределения новых шейдов по узлам).
Учебник по перебалансировке шардов Elasticsearch
elasticsearch logoElasticsearch
Шард Elasticsearch - это единица, которая позволяет движку Elasticsearch распределять данные в кластере. В Elasticsearch мы говорим, что кластер является "сбалансированным", если он содержит равное количество шардов на каждом узле, без большой концентрации шардов на одном узле.
Elasticsearch: Высокая загрузка процессора
elasticsearch logoElasticsearch
Высокая загрузка процессора часто является симптомом других проблем, и поэтому существует ряд возможных причин ее возникновения.
Исключения автоматического выключателя Elasticsearch: Как работать с автоматическими выключателями
elasticsearch logoElasticsearch
По использованию памяти Elasticsearch, 50% памяти на узле Elasticsearch обычно используется для кучи JVM (Java Virtual Machine), а другая половина памяти используется для других нужд, например, для кэша.